Reference values for cardiopulmonary exercise testing in children and adolescents in northwest Croatia
The already published reference values for cardiopulmonary exercise test (CPET) might not be representative for our population. Our aim is to create reference values for CPET in children and adolescents in northwest Croatia. متن کاملReference values for cardiopulmonary exercise testing in healthy volunteers: the SHIP study.
Cardiopulmonary exercise testing (CPET) is a widely applied clinical procedure. The aim of the present study was to acquire a comprehensive set of reference values for cardiopulmonary responses to exercise and to evaluate possible associations with sex, age and body mass index (BMI). متن کاملCardiopulmonary Exercise Testing
Cardiopulmonary exercise testing (CPET) allows the clinician to objectively evaluate symptoms and important functions. CPET also arms the investigator with a powerful tool to better understand the respiratory system role as an engaged participant of a fully integrated physiologic system in humans.
